I Will Always Love You (2024)
I carry within me an existential fear of losing my time with the people closest to me. Not strictly through death but through life itself. That, through the opportunities that life offers I gradually lose my connection and time with those I love. Presently asking Will I ever experience a moment like this, with you, together, ever again? Can I trust my bare memory to remember what we talked about, or what you wore, or how we existed. I want to remember you. With photography as my ground, I use this medium to immortalize the essence of the people I love. To keep their image and memory alive in ways that simultaneously transcend and strengthen the limitations of memory. What I’ve captured from January 2024 - April 2024, are more than just images.
Besides from my actions and words, this is how I love you. This is how I choose to keep you close to me even when life hesitates us.
There are those I was not able to photograph, and there are those I wish I could have
photographed more. However their images and my love for them still exist with me, both in the recesses of my heart and safeties of my library.
I will always remember you.
I will always love you.
